Output e617349e3540a8812800a3a232943216363f325f27965c126041d1daac9b99e8:7

value
139638
script pubkey
OP_0 OP_PUSHBYTES_20 30fec7a481ec3bd015d64e8a210a4ca49c3cb358
address
bc1qxrlv0fypasaaq9wkf69zzzjv5jwrev6c92mhse
transaction
e617349e3540a8812800a3a232943216363f325f27965c126041d1daac9b99e8
confirmations
157227
spent
true